"Reserve" is the English word that means "后备" in Chinese.
The word "reserve" comes from the Latin "reservare," which means "to keep back." It has been used in English since the 14th century to refer to something that is kept in reserve or held back for future use.
Here are some examples of how "reserve" can be used in English:
The company has a reserve of cash in case of an emergency. (这家公司有一笔现金储备以备不时之需。)
She has a reserve of patience that helps her deal with difficult situations. (她有一种耐心的储备,帮助她应对困难的情况。)
The team has several players on the reserve list who can be called up if needed. (这支队伍有几名备用球员,如果需要的话可以提拔上场。)
